Output 8d5406868696fcee18199bdf586c5af6615e6fd87b598edb089fceb1ceb4055e:3

value
86000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9172f13431a18a9e0320dbd73bac12a6c94d5cf OP_EQUAL
address
MSERpqFz8yN7nsBGaUpHGVFsihpyFB45LW
transaction
8d5406868696fcee18199bdf586c5af6615e6fd87b598edb089fceb1ceb4055e
spent
true